Frequently asked questions about using RealityScan files in 3D presentations and augmented reality

What data is imported into JigSpace from my RealityScan 3D scans?

When you integrate your RealityScan files with JigSpace we import and convert the data to our own format which is appropriate for real-time rendering, as well as import mesh size and scale properties, part names, RGB colors, mesh origin or pivot points and the object hierarchy. What file formats are supported that can be exported from RealityScan?

JigSpace supports importing FBX files, glTF files, and USDZ files from RealityScan.

Can I save my RealityScan 3D scans in the JigSpace library for my team to use?

Yes! You can save your 3D models generated from RealityScan to your own team object library in JigSpace to re-use across multiple projects, save time, and ensure your team uses the right assets every time.
